Table II.

Satisfaction assessed using a four-point scale (very satisfied, satisfied, unsatisfied, or very dissatisfied) and statistically compared between surgical group at five years.

Satisfaction scale Robotic arm-assisted, n (%) Oxford, n (%) p-value
Daily living
Very satisfied 29 (52.7) 19 (38.8) 0.157*
Satisfied 14 (25.4) 18 (36.7) 0.365*
Unsatisfied 9 (16.4) 10 (20.4) 0.341*
Very unsatisfied 3 (5.5) 2 (4.1) 0.741*
Recreational activities
Very satisfied 18 (32.7) 10 (20.4) 0.160*
Satisfied 20 (36.4) 22 (44.9) 0.380*
Unsatisfied 14 (25.6) 10 (20.4) 0.532*
Very unsatisfied 3 (5.5) 7 (14.3) 0.131*
